5.Lower the Frame (not shown) (see HOW TO LOWER THE TREADMILL FOR USE on page 20).

Have a second person hold the Handrail (20) near the Uprights (84). Insert the Wire Harness (77) into the hole in the bottom of the Handrail and out of the top as shown.

Next, set the Handrail (20) on the Uprights (84).

Do not let the Wire Harness (77) fall into the right Upright.

Attach the Handrail (20) with four Handrail Bolts

(64) and four Star Washers (8); start all four

Handrail Bolts and then firmly tighten them.

6.While a second person holds the console as- sembly near the Handrail (20), attach the ground wire to the indicated hole in the Handrail with a Ground Screw (33).
